I think a lot of people fail to understand how busy the police can get in some cities. In 2022. In a post BLM riot/Defund the police world with everyone looking to second guess, question and fukk over officers. Manpower is simply down. A lot of places just need to double their man power, immediately. But it takes years to add enough people to make a difference.
I work 12 hour shifts. On a daily basis I am dispatched to about 18-25 calls in a 12 hour period. I drive to, investigate, resolve and document approximately 2 calls per hour. If its a more in-depth investigation/report with an arrest I can get about 60-90 minutes. Thing is, I handle about 3-5 of those more in depth reports per day.
This is going to sound F'd up but lets assume I responded to your wife's call. I take about 5-10 minutes to talk to people and find out what's going on. About 10-15 minutes to conduct 'investigation'/review any surveillance video. About 10-15 minutes to complete report. And about 10-15 minutes to actually search for/attempt to ID/issue a warrant for the suspect if he's gone. After that. I never even think about that case again.
I run across your wife 2 weeks later in Walmart I probably will notice she looks familiar but its really just hit or miss on if I remember what call I encountered her on. 6 months later I run across your wife in Walmart and we have a conversation and I don't even recognize her. She can ask me for an update on the 'investigation' and I'm not even sure WTF she's talking about without looking up a case number and reading the report.

How many robbery reports have you taken? How many times have you heard people say, he had a weapon and when you ask them to describe and they can't. This matters in court and a defense attorney will tear them apart. He had a knife out outside, but did he have it out inside? He had something in his hand and he cut our tires outside so it MUST have been a knife. Guess what Johnny Cochran, that won't work in court most of the time and it's all about building a good case from the start. He very well could have had a knife, but I wasn't there, I don't know. Sometimes people don't remember everything accurately in the heat of the moment with adrenaline.
The fact that they didn't give him anything is going to get him off the robbery if he has a good lawyer. Robbery requires fear most of the time, but GA could have it worded differently. Hard to argue fear when you gave him nothing and he had a knife. If the prosecution can't establish fear he may just get a theft and vandalism. Just food for thought in the future.
